Nelly Korda continued her dominant 2026 season by winning the Riviera Maya Open at Mayakoba 2026, finishing at 17 under par to claim her second consecutive victory and 18th LPGA Tour title.
The world No. 1 led from start to finish and closed with a 69 to win by four shots, underlining her control throughout the week. Her performance was highlighted by clinical ball-striking and consistency, with just two bogeys across four rounds on a demanding layout.
Fresh off her win at The Chevron Championship 2026, Korda has now firmly separated herself from the field, combining precision tee-to-green play with efficiency on the greens. The victory further strengthens her position at the top of the rankings and adds momentum to what is shaping up to be one of the most dominant seasons in recent LPGA history.
